Characterisation Of Porphyromonas Gingivalis And Treponema Denticola Interactions In The Development Of A Pathogenic Biofilm
Funder
National Health and Medical Research Council
Funding Amount
$566,200.00
Summary
Gum disease (periodontitis) is an inflammatory disease caused by bacterial pathogens that is the major cause of tooth loss in adults. It is also associated with systemic diseases such as cardiovascular disease. In this study we will determine the mechanisms by which two bacterial species work together to produce the pathogenic dental plaque that causes disease.

The Role Of Porphyromonas Gingivalis Outer Membrane Vesicle Biogenesis In Virulence And Immunomodulation
Funder
National Health and Medical Research Council
Funding Amount
$734,288.00
Summary
Porphyromonas gingivalis is a keystone pathogen in chronic periodontitis. This bacterium exists as part of a biofilm on the surface of the tooth and selectively packages enzymes, toxins and antigens on to vesicles that penetrate host tissue and cause the inflammatory response that is associated with disease progression. In this study we will determine the host response to vesicles and determine the role of a specific protein in vesicle biogenesis.

Development Of Antimicrobial Peptides Targeting Oral Pathogenic Bacteria
Funder
National Health and Medical Research Council
Funding Amount
$663,350.00
Summary
The bacterial associated oral diseases; periodontitis and caries are major public health problems. The prevalence of these diseases and increasing bacterial antibiotic resistance has meant there is a need to develop new therapies. This project addresses this by modifying a novel class of antibiotics/antiseptics �antimicrobial peptides� to target oral bacteria and testing them using a newly developed screening method. This project will lead to new therapies for periodontitis and caries.
